WebFlowers v Mississippi is a Supreme Court case about a man who was tried six times for the same crimes. 1 The trials took place over a span of twenty-one years. In four of the trials, there was a conviction, but appellate courts reversed because of prosecutorial misconduct. In 2010, Curtis Flowers stood trial for the 1996 murders of four people in a Mississippi furniture store.
